The largest Network of European Protected Areas
We are the EUROPARC Federation and we represent hundreds of responsible authorities and thousands of Protected Areas in 40 countries. We often say in EUROPARC that nature knows no boundaries and we, therefore, facilitate international cooperation in all aspects of Protected Area management to improve and conserve our shared natural heritage.

Kindly hosted by the Alfred Toepfer Stiftung, the annual Siggen Seminar offers a space for EUROPARC members to come together and discuss pressing matters in Protected Area management.
